Many reputable fitness centers—including Life Time Fitness, Planet Fitness (with their Black Card membership), and select Equinox locations—have integrated red light therapy beds, panels, or booths as part of their wellness amenities. Typically, gym members can access these services either as part of a premium membership or for an additional fee per session. Red light therapy uses low-level wavelengths of light to penetrate skin and stimulate cellular activity, which research suggests may help alleviate soreness and promote quicker post-workout recovery. The experience is painless, and sessions are brief—usually lasting 10-20 minutes. For those looking to optimize their gym experience, choosing a gym with red light therapy benefits could provide an extra layer of holistic recovery.
